All About Alex
It's the first day of summer in Hawaii and tourist season is in full swing. The surf instructors at the Royal Hawaiian Surf Academy are getting together for their annual kick off meeting, and Kimo, the boss-man of Royal Hawaiian, gives the rundown while the boys joke around. Casey, the not-so-sophisticated, single guy in the bunch, leaves early to snag some beverages, while Alex, the leader of the pack, goes surfing -- leaving the rest of the boys to instruct surfing classes. In the water, Alex has no problems, but on dry land he has one -- Tanya, his girlfriend. Trying to get Tanya off of his mind and out of sight, Alex hits the dirt on an off-roading trip. But, with a car full of rowdy surfer boys, things do not go well. When the car hits a bump the wrong way, it flips over several times. One might think this could bring a crowd down, but not in Lahaina! Uninjured, the boys manage to flip the smashed-in vehicle right-side-up and drive it back into town. After a brief surf session, Casey convinces Alex to go hang out with some new girls, but there is one problem... they crashed their ride! After getting the roof chopped off at the make-shift body shop, the boys meet up with Alex's mutual crush, Liko, and her friends. He watches her surf for a while, and then decides to join her. They guys talk the girls into going back to Lahaina for a barbeque, and then take them back to their pad. When Tanya sees Alex strolling up with Liko and three other girls on his arm, she gets upset, but he gets even more upset! Alex bashes in the company van and disappears. The next morning at the surf academy, Kimo sees his van and finds out that his lead surf instructor is missing and suspected of paddling across a dangerous stretch of ocean. The coast guard is called and they search for Alex by foot, boat, and plane. Kimo is visibly upset and tries to pull it together while the search continues, and luckily it ends pretty soon thereafter when Alex is found paddling in the ocean. After he gets back to land, Tanya tries to talk to him, but he brushes her off. Everyone else tries to give him hell, too, but Alex tells them all that he is a waterman and will be partaking in crazy water adventures from here on out, no matter what anyone tries to do about it.
